The Chicken Shack Restaurant

Five star rating*****
The Chicken Shack 4 stars


Hey. I decided to take myself out to lunch yesterday and was glad I did. I've been driving past The Chicken Shack Restaurant on Hwy 96 west in Murfreesboro for several months now and finally decided to stop. One of the women I work with said she had them on speed dial so I knew it had to be good.

It is a small, cozy place with a few booths and tables. Not much on atmosphere but who needs it when the food is so good. If you don't eat fried foods, there isn't going to be a big variety for you. However, I didn't think it was that greasy.

I decided to go all out and order the shrimp and wing platter, 5 large shrimp, six good sized wings, and fries. I went safe with the cajun spicey, but they offer hot and Iron Mike as hotter flavors. They also have regular, lemon pepper, and maybe another, I don't remember. The cajun spicey maintained wonderful flavor while giving you that sweet sting of heat. I can't imagine getting much hotter.

Everything on my plate was excellent and it was plenty of food. I do wish that with the platter price, you had the choice of more than one side because the turnip greens looked really good.

The prices were a bit high in my opinion, especially for lunch. I paid $10.95, no drink, for a to go order. Most of the platters were this price or lower. They do have a luch special, 3 pieces of dark meat with two sides. They also serve burgers and chicken sandwiches and I would imagine it is all wonderful.

They have 2 locations. One on Rutherford Blvd., and the other Hwy 96.
